California pushes partisan plan for new Democratic districts to counter Texas in fight for US House

California’s Bold Move: Redrawing Political District Lines for Democrat Advantage
What’s Happening?
California Governor Gavin Newsom is taking a bold step to reshape the political landscape. He has called for a special election on November 4th to approve new, redrawn district boundaries. The goal? To secure five additional U.S. House seats for Democrats, tilting the scales in the upcoming fight for Congressional control.
Where Is It Happening?
The special election will take place across the state of California, with the redistricting efforts focusing on key regions to maximize Democratic representation.
When Did It Take Place?
Governor Newsom made the announcement on Thursday, setting the stage for the election on November 4th.
